Construction Of Vector PBI121-RC7 And Expression Of Transformed Poplar

In this study,took the chitinase RC7 gene constructed into pBI121-RC7 vector and took the vector into Agrobacterium by freeze-thaw method,while establishing vitro regeneration system of P.deltoides’XL-90’.Combined with Agrobacterium-mediated method.Then,took XL-90 as receptor material and transform the gene RC7, make the transgenic plants obtain the ability to against the pathogen.By inducing the differentiation of axillary buds, took the obtained blade as material for callus culture, adventitious bud growth and rooting cultures.By screening,optimal medium obtained as follows:A)Using MS+6-BA1.0mg·L-1+TDZ0.005 mg·L-1+sucrose30g·L-1+8g·L-1 agar, induced XL-90 stem segments with axillary buds;B)Using 1/2MS+6-BA1.0mg·L-1+NAA 0.2mg·L-1+TDZ 0.01mg·L-1+ sucrose30g·L-1+8g·L-1 agar,for XL-90 callus;C)Using MS+6-BA 0.5mg·L-1+ NAA0.2mg·L-1+sucrose30g·L-1+agar 8g·L-1, forXL-90 adventitious buds growth;D)Using 1/2MS+NAA0.3mg·L-1+sucrose 30g·L-1agar 8g·L-1, induced roots.On the base of establishment of regeneration system of XL-90,studied the optimal conditions for its genetic transformation:The Kan concentration of 20mg·L-1 was the tolerant concentration for adventitious buds;Shaking agrobacterium tumefaciens LBA4404 at 28℃,170rpm, in dark,19h can reach the logarithmic growth phase;Infected in OD600=0.6 for 15min, and co-cultured for 3 days, the genetic transformation efficiency was the highest.By using agrobacterium-mediated transformation,obtained 101 Kan-resitant adventious buds.After selecting at different levels,26 survived.After PCR molecular detection,got 3 positive plants of transgenic RC7.
